推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文介绍了Linux操作系统下MySQL数据迁移的实践指南,重点探讨了MySQL数据迁移工具的使用方法。通过详细步骤,展示了如何高效、安全地完成MySQL数据库的迁移工作,为用户提供实用的操作指导。
本文目录导读:
随着业务的快速发展,企业数据库的数据量也在不断增长,在这种情况下,进行MySQL数据迁移成为了一种常见的操作,本文将详细介绍MySQL数据迁移的步骤、注意事项及优化策略,帮助读者顺利实现数据迁移。
MySQL数据迁移概述
MySQL数据迁移是指将MySQL数据库中的数据从一个服务器迁移到另一个服务器,或者从一个数据库迁移到另一个数据库,数据迁移的原因多种多样,如服务器升级、数据库重构、业务合并等,数据迁移的目的是确保数据的完整性和一致性,降低迁移过程中的风险。
MySQL数据迁移步骤
1、数据备份
在进行数据迁移之前,首先需要对原始数据库进行备份,以防在迁移过程中出现数据丢失或损坏,可以使用mysqldump工具进行备份。
命令示例:
mysqldump -u username -p password --all-databases > backup.sql
2、创建目标数据库
在目标服务器上创建一个新的MySQL数据库,以便接收迁移的数据。
命令示例:
mysql -u username -p password < backup.sql
3、数据迁移
将原始数据库的数据迁移到目标数据库,这里以使用MySQL命令行工具为例。
命令示例:
mysql -u username -p password -h target_host -D target_database < backup.sql
4、验证数据迁移
迁移完成后,需要对目标数据库进行验证,确保数据的完整性和一致性,可以手动检查部分数据,或者使用数据比对工具进行验证。
MySQL数据迁移注意事项
1、确保迁移过程中数据库的读写权限
在迁移过程中,需要确保原始数据库和目标数据库的读写权限,以便顺利地进行数据迁移。
2、数据迁移时的网络带宽
数据迁移过程中,网络带宽可能会成为瓶颈,建议在迁移前测试网络带宽,确保迁移过程顺利进行。
3、数据迁移的并发控制
在迁移过程中,可能会出现多个客户端同时操作数据库的情况,为了确保数据的一致性,需要合理控制并发访问。
4、数据迁移后的性能优化
迁移完成后,需要对目标数据库进行性能优化,以提高数据库的访问速度。
MySQL数据迁移优化策略
1、分批迁移
当数据量较大时,可以采用分批迁移的方式,将数据分为多个批次进行迁移,这样可以降低迁移过程中的风险,提高迁移的成功率。
2、使用迁移工具
可以使用一些专业的MySQL数据迁移工具,如MySQL Workbench、Navicat等,这些工具可以简化迁移过程,提高迁移效率。
3、数据压缩
在迁移过程中,可以对数据进行压缩,以减少网络传输的数据量,提高迁移速度。
4、使用主从复制
在迁移过程中,可以采用主从复制的方式,将原始数据库的数据实时同步到目标数据库,这样可以确保数据的实时性和一致性。
MySQL数据迁移是企业在业务发展过程中常见的需求,通过遵循本文提供的步骤、注意事项和优化策略,可以有效地降低迁移过程中的风险,确保数据的完整性和一致性。
以下为50个中文相关关键词:
MySQL, 数据迁移, 数据库迁移, 数据备份, 数据库备份, 数据迁移步骤, 数据迁移注意事项, 数据迁移优化策略, 数据迁移工具, 主从复制, 数据迁移实践, 数据迁移指南, MySQL迁移, 数据迁移方案, 数据迁移方法, 数据迁移流程, 数据迁移技巧, 数据迁移经验, 数据迁移常见问题, 数据迁移案例分析, 数据迁移案例, 数据迁移心得, 数据迁移总结, 数据迁移教程, 数据迁移脚本, 数据迁移命令, 数据迁移效率, 数据迁移安全, 数据迁移风险, 数据迁移计划, 数据迁移准备, 数据迁移过程, 数据迁移后处理, 数据迁移测试, 数据迁移验证, 数据迁移监控, 数据迁移管理, 数据迁移团队, 数据迁移项目, 数据迁移成本, 数据迁移周期, 数据迁移影响, 数据迁移优势, 数据迁移劣势, 数据迁移选择, 数据迁移方案评估, 数据迁移效果评估, 数据迁移成果评估
本文标签属性:
MySQL数据迁移:mysql数据迁移到mysql